Australian Builders Reassess Insurance Strategies Amid Escalating Construction Costs

The Australian construction industry is currently grappling with significant cost increases, driven by persistent supply chain disruptions and a shortage of skilled labour.
These challenges are compelling builders to reevaluate their insurance strategies to effectively manage heightened financial risks.

Since the onset of the COVID-19 pandemic, construction costs have surged by over 30%. Factors such as elevated energy prices, shipping delays, and global supply constraints have led to increased prices for essential materials like copper, aluminium, bricks, and HVAC components. Despite a recent stabilization in inflation, material costs remain high, placing additional financial strain on construction projects.

Labour shortages further exacerbate the situation, causing project delays and escalating costs, particularly in specialized trades. This environment not only affects project timelines but also influences insurance considerations, as prolonged projects and increased expenses can lead to higher claims and premiums.

In response to these challenges, builders are adopting various risk management tactics. Strategies include securing long-term supplier agreements to lock in prices and utilizing open book contracts that allow for cost-sharing of materials. These approaches aim to mitigate financial uncertainties and provide more predictable project outcomes.

For tradespeople, understanding and adapting to these evolving risks is crucial. Engaging with insurance providers to ensure coverage aligns with current market conditions and project complexities is essential. Proactive risk management and tailored insurance solutions can help navigate the challenges posed by rising construction costs, ensuring business resilience and continuity in a volatile market.

Term Life Insurance:
A life insurance that provides a cover for a specific period of time - usually one to five years or until the insured reaches age 65 or 70.
